The following signals can also be used as I/O signals, in addition to the above.
• Module READY signal (X1E): Turns ON when C24 can be accessed from the CPU module.
• Watchdog timer error signal (X(n+1)F): Turns ON when C24 does not operate normally.
• 'CH1 Error occurrence' (XE): Turns ON when error occurred on the CH1 side.
• 'CH2 Error occurrence' (XF): Turns ON when error occurred on the CH2 side.
